Great grants from the 1940s

Photo: Portage la Prairie Ground School Classroom, 1943. Credit: Manitoba Archives.
Source: Winnipeg Foundation files.

1943

A three-year grant is issued to the University of Manitoba to develop the School of Social Work.

1945

Canadian Girl Guides received a $1,000 grant to develop their program in Manitoba.

1946

After the Margaret Scott Nursing Mission winds down operations, much of the remaining funds come to The Foundation as the Margaret Scott Nursing Mission Fund. This is The Foundation’s first Scholarship Fund, which benefits nursing students at University of Manitoba.
